    India vs Pakistan T20 World Cup Boycott Controversy Live Updates: PCB Fail To Find Support; Warned Of Lawsuit; Massive Financial Loss

    “Pakistan had earlier requested that they would not come to India to play, and that request was accepted, so their matches were arranged at a neutral venue. In this World Cup, the India-Pakistan match was scheduled to be played in Sri Lanka.

    “There is no logic in boycotting this match. Pakistan seems to think that it is supporting Bangladesh, which has already been knocked out of the tournament. But they should focus on their own cricket and where they are taking it. This sends a message that people will feel Pakistan are scared of facing India, which is why they are refusing to play,” said Kaneria to IANS.
